HOW TO PREPARE

Some of these meals taste equally good prepared with cold water while we recommend using hot water for our veggie mixes.  

 
 

In a bowl

Pour content into a bowl. Remove dry card. Add one cup (8oz) of boiling water. Stir well. Cover the bowl and let sit for 10 minutes before serving.

in the pouch

Leave content in pouch. Remove dry card. Add one cup (8oz) of boiling water. Stir well. Reseal the pouch and let sit for 10 minutes. Press down on bag to mix gently and fully. Open pouch, cut bag 3/4 of the way down on one side, and then fold the two sides down to create a bowl like shape.
